Why Replacement Costs More Than Your Original Install
Removal Labour
Removing cured PPF (especially film that's been on for 7–10 years) takes significant time. The adhesive is fully cured, edges are tucked under panel lips, and the film needs slow, careful heat application to release cleanly. This adds $150–350 in labour that wasn't part of the original install cost.
Film Technology Advancement and Price Increases
PPF film pricing typically increases 5–10% every 2–3 years as manufacturers improve the product (better self-healing, improved top coat, superior clarity). Your replacement film in 2026 will likely be meaningfully better than your 2016 film — but it will cost more per square metre than what you originally paid.

Full Replacement vs. Spot Panel Repair: How to Decide
Before committing to full replacement, it's worth ruling out whether a simpler fix applies. Our PPF troubleshooting guide covers specific issues — bubbles, yellowing, edge peeling — and helps you determine whether a spot repair extends the life another year or two, or whether it's genuinely time for a full replacement.
| Situation | Recommended Action | Approx Cost |
|---|---|---|
| One small edge lift (under 5cm) | Spot re-seal — heat gun repair | $50–150 |
| One panel yellowing, rest in good shape | Single panel replacement | $299–499 per panel |
| Two or three panels showing degradation | Multi-panel replacement | $599–1,200+ |
| Widespread yellowing across coverage area | Full replacement — most cost-effective | See table above |
| Film past 10 years regardless of appearance | Full replacement — adhesive risk | See table above |
| Entire film still in good visual shape at year 8 | Monitor — may extend to year 9–10 | Free inspection |
When to Replace vs. When to Wait
The Pros
- Replace now if: multiple edge lifts that can't be individually sealed
- Replace now if: yellowing is visible across most of the coverage area
- Replace now if: water no longer beads anywhere on the film surface
- Replace now if: film is 10+ years old regardless of visual condition (adhesive reliability)
- Replace now if: lifted edges are trapping debris and creating paint scratch risk underneath
The Cons
- Wait if: only one or two isolated edge lifts (spot repair is sufficient)
- Wait if: film is 7–8 years old and still performing well — inspect annually
- Wait if: yellowing is confined to one panel and the rest is clear
- Wait if: slight loss of hydrophobics — a ceramic spray can temporarily restore beading
- Don't replace just because it's old — if it's working, use it until replacement makes economic sense
Planning the Investment: Budget Ahead
If your original PPF install cost $1,299 for Full Front, budget approximately $1,499–1,599 for the replacement at year 8–10 (accounting for removal and modest inflation). That's roughly $150–200/year for the original coverage period — and the replacement resets another 7–10 year protection clock. When you reinstall, it's also worth reconsidering which package makes sense now — our full PPF package comparison guide breaks down exactly what each tier covers and who each one is right for.
For comparison: a single rock chip repair (colour matching, spot fill, clear coat blend) typically costs $150–300 per chip. One season of Calgary highway driving can produce 15–30 chips on an unprotected hood. PPF replacement pays for itself in prevented damage within the first 1–2 years of reinstallation.
